Overview
The Business Administration programme at Indiana University of Pennsylvania is an internationally respected course designed to provide a high return on investment for ambitious professionals. This curriculum focuses on delivering strong career gains through a blend of academic rigour and practical business outreach opportunities.
Students can choose to study on a full-time or part-time basis, with evening classes available to accommodate working individuals. The programme is well-suited for international applicants seeking a comprehensive education in a supportive environment that fosters global expertise and professional networking.
The faculty consists of dynamic professors with extensive global networks who bring real-world insights into the classroom.
Why Business Administration at Indiana University of Pennsylvania?
The Eberly College of Business holds prestigious AACSB accreditation, placing it among the top business schools globally. It has been recognised by the Princeton Review for its excellence, highlighting the institution's commitment to high-quality education and student success.
The university provides exceptional facilities and a range of graduate assistantships that can cover up to 50% of tuition costs. These opportunities allow students to engage deeply with the academic community while reducing the financial burden of their postgraduate studies.
A distinctive feature of this programme is the ability to specialise in specific tracks, which allows the degree to function as a specialised graduate qualification. This flexibility helps students stand out in competitive job markets by demonstrating expertise in high-demand business sectors.

Syllabus
The curriculum is designed to be flexible, offering various tracks to suit different career paths. Modules may include:
- Accountancy
- Information Systems
- Finance
- Human Resource Management
- International Business
- Marketing
- Supply Chain Management
- Business Analytics
Careers with Business Administration
Graduates of this programme often secure roles as financial analysts, executives, and managers within diverse industries. The strong alumni network, particularly within Pennsylvania and internationally, provides a robust foundation for career advancement and professional connections.
The STEM-focused tracks, such as Business Analytics and Supply Chain Management, prepare students for technical leadership roles in modern data-driven organisations. These specialisations are highly valued by employers looking for candidates with advanced analytical and strategic planning skills.
Programme Structure
Courses include:
- Management Accounting
- Administrative Communications
- Data Analysis and Decision Making
- Managerial Microeconomic Applications
- Organizational Analysis
- Management Information Systems
